Education Security Market Size and Share

Education Security Market Analysis by 黑料不打烊
The Education Security market size is projected to be USD 1.01 billion in 2025, USD 1.10 billion in 2026, and reach USD 1.82 billion by 2031, growing at a CAGR of 10.6% from 2026 to 2031. Federal and state safety grants, notably the USD 73 million COPS Office STOP School Violence Program and the USD 83 million BJA STOP pool, are compressing refresh cycles and steering budgets toward integrated physical-cyber architectures. Institutions have shifted from reactive guard staffing to predictive threat mitigation, adopting AI-powered analytics for firearm detection, cross-camera tracking without facial recognition, and Zero Trust cybersecurity baselines. Venture funding for cloud-native platforms, such as Kisi鈥檚 USD 30 million Series B and Genea鈥檚 USD 8 million Series A, highlights investor confidence in subscription models that eliminate on-premise servers. Meanwhile, emerging regions are bundling video surveillance and access control into broader campus-modernization programs, exemplified by India鈥檚 rollout of closed-circuit television across 27,000 schools in Uttar Pradesh.

Surging Demand for Real-Time Video Analytics on Campuses
Institutions are replacing forensic playback with AI engines that identify weapons, perimeter breaches, and crowd anomalies in seconds. ZeroEyes exceeded 300 campus deployments by late 2025, and Omnilert鈥檚 VOLT AI integrates with existing cameras to automate alerts. U.S. schools logged 10 firearm possessions per 100,000 students in 2021-22, the highest level in a decade.[1]National Center for Education Statistics, 鈥淚ndicators of School Crime and Safety 2023,鈥 NCES.ed.gov Districts in Michigan and Texas installed AI gun-detection systems in February and July 2025, showing adoption even in rural jurisdictions. Edge processing minimizes bandwidth consumption for schools with limited bandwidth, while privacy-preserving algorithms comply with biometric restrictions in Illinois and Washington.
Heightened Incidence of School Violence and Vandalism
Active-shooter events and viral social-media threats have kept political scrutiny high despite a plateau in overall violent-incident counts. Forty-five percent of U.S. schools employed armed resource officers in 2021-22, down from 51% two years earlier, indicating a shift toward technology rather than personnel. Anonymous tip lines now cover 62% of schools, and behavioral-threat consulting engagements accelerated in 2025. ZeroEyes deployments in Michigan and Verkada installs in Texas underscore the push toward proactive systems that lower guard headcount while improving response times.
Government Safety Grants Accelerating Technology Refresh Cycles
The USD 73 million STOP School Violence and USD 83 million BJA pools, combined with FEMA鈥檚 USD 274.5 million Nonprofit Security Grant, compress procurement from years to months.[2]Federal Emergency Management Agency, 鈥淣onprofit Security Grant Program FY2025,鈥 FEMA.gov New Hampshire鈥檚 SAFE program layers another USD 10 million across fiscal 2026-2027. Vendors are co-investing: Eagle Eye Networks鈥 USD 1 million grant (November 2025) subsidizes cloud VMS migrations, and Omnilert鈥檚 Secure Schools Grants (June 2025) speed mass-notification rollouts. Grant-enabled upgrades shorten replacement intervals for analog cameras and DVRs, pulling forward demand.
Infrastructure Modernisation Programs in Emerging Economies
Asia-Pacific ministries weave safety systems into smart-campus budgets. Uttar Pradesh installed CCTV in 27,000 schools during 2024-2025. China鈥檚 Safe Campus mandate pairs AI cameras with visitor management nationwide. Singapore鈥檚 SafeSchools@SG integrates access control with first-responder coordination. Saudi Vision 2030 and UAE smart-school projects allocate capital toward integrated video, access, and cybersecurity platforms. Domestic manufacturing incentives favor local hardware suppliers and reduce import dependency.

High Upfront Procurement and Lifecycle Costs
Deferred maintenance, declining enrollments, and curriculum technology compete with safety spending. Grants often cover initial cameras, but multi-year cloud subscriptions, software licensing, and cybersecurity monitoring inflate the total cost of ownership. Schools without grant access deploy piecemeal solutions-cameras without analytics or siloed access control-that complicate future integrations. Vendors offering modular, pay-as-you-grow platforms win contracts by matching budget realities.
Persistent Privacy and Data-Protection Concerns
FERPA in the United States and GDPR in Europe restrict biometric capture and data retention. Illinois and Washington require explicit parental consent for facial recognition, steering vendors toward object detection and gait analysis. The 108 disclosed K-12 cyberattacks in 2024 spotlighted risks of cloud-stored footage, leading some districts to mandate hybrid storage that keeps sensitive video on site.[3]Multi-State Information Sharing and Analysis Center, 鈥淜-12 Cybersecurity 2024,鈥 cisecurity.org Vendors showcasing ISO 27001 compliance and transparent retention policies have a competitive edge.
Segment Analysis
By Services: Strategic Consulting Accelerates as Guarding Dominates
Guarding services accounted for 37.71% of Education Security market share in 2025. However, consulting revenues are forecast to grow 10.73% annually, reflecting boards鈥 demand for holistic risk assessments, compliance audits, and Crime Prevention Through Environmental Design blueprints. The Education Security market size for consulting is rising as institutions outsource FERPA and biometric-law compliance to experts. Consulting firms bundle vulnerability scans, tabletop drills, and cybersecurity roadmaps that integrate AI cameras, Zero Trust networks, and emergency-notification platforms. Pre-employment background checks are expanding amid stricter child-safety statutes. Managed-services contracts that wrap guard scheduling, alarm monitoring, and incident-report analytics into a single SLA deepen client stickiness. Labor shortages and wage inflation squeeze guarding margins, prompting Allied Universal and Securitas to augment patrols with mobile dashboards that route AI alerts directly to officers鈥 smartphones.
The consulting uptrend signifies a maturing Education Security market in which administrators value measurable risk reduction over badge counts. Service providers that demonstrate return on security investment-lower incident rates, faster lockdown times, higher insurance-rating scores-win multi-year frameworks. Start-ups offering behavioral-health consulting and ESG-linked safety reporting tap white-space opportunities as universities tie executive compensation to campus security KPIs. As demand rises, global systems integrators are acquiring boutique advisory firms to package assessments with deployment, cementing end-to-end relationships that crowd out standalone guard contracts.

By Component: Software Surges While Hardware Anchors Emerging Regions
Hardware held 45.64% of Education Security market size in 2025, supported by camera, door-controller, and sensor rollouts in emerging economies. Yet software revenues are projected to climb at a 10.95% CAGR through 2031 as cloud video management, AI analytics, and mobile credentialing displace NVR racks and plastic IDs. Kisi鈥檚 Series B and Genea鈥檚 Series A fund expansion into subscription platforms that let administrators issue, revoke, and audit credentials remotely. Edge AI embedded in smart cameras shortens decision loops, allowing rural schools with limited bandwidth to deploy advanced analytics. Services revenue grows in lock-step because districts lacking in-house IT hire integrators for configuration, updates, and SOC monitoring.
In mature regions, perpetual hardware refresh gives way to recurring software and services contracts, boosting vendor lifetime value. Cisco鈥檚 Meraki MV portfolio and Johnson Controls鈥 OpenBlue suite bundle cameras with analytics licenses, locking customers into proprietary ecosystems. Conversely, Asia-Pacific governments still earmark budgets for large-scale camera installations, ensuring hardware鈥檚 share erodes gradually rather than precipitously. Vendors differentiating on open APIs and privacy-preserving edge processing capture mindshare among GDPR-constrained European buyers.
By Security Solution: Cybersecurity Outpaces Surveillance in Growth
Video surveillance dominated with 40.53% Education Security market share in 2025, but cybersecurity solutions are forecast to post an 11.02% CAGR, propelled by the CISA K-12 Cybersecurity Act and USD 114 million in sector losses tallied by FBI IC3 in 2024. Ransomware exploits unpatched VPNs in security-camera networks, motivating districts to adopt Zero Trust segmentation that walls off operational technology from student information systems. Mass notification platforms such as Omnilert, now live on 4,500 campuses, evolve into bidirectional tools that collect student-generated threat tips and provide responders with situational video feeds. Access control and emergency communications grow steadily as the FCC plans to update Kari鈥檚 Law, requiring direct 911 dialing from multi-line phone systems. Cyber-physical convergence drives institutions to procure bundled platforms that secure camera firmware, encrypt door-controller traffic, and provide SOC-as-a-Service dashboards.
Universities pilot Zero Trust micro-segmentation and MFA for VMS log-ins, aligning with Educause鈥檚 cybersecurity playbooks. The rising cybersecurity spend indicates that administrators increasingly equate downtime from malware with the reputational and safety fallout of an active-shooter incident, blending physical and digital defenses in budget planning.

By Deployment Mode: Cloud Gains Momentum, Hybrid Bridges Legacy
On-premise deployments represented 47.62% of Education Security market size in 2025, anchored by analog DVR fleets and locally hosted access-control servers. Cloud architectures are marching ahead at an 11.14% CAGR as administrators seek automatic updates, global search across campuses, and mobile dashboards that work without VPNs. Verkada鈥檚 contract with Taft ISD in July 2025 underscores small-district appetite for turnkey SaaS that eliminates server swaps every five years. Grant-backed subsidies from Eagle Eye Networks reduce migration friction and seed VMS trials.
Privacy rules spur hybrid models that keep high-resolution video on site and push hashed metadata to the cloud for AI training, balancing compliance with analytics richness. Institutions with thick capital investments in DVRs overlay cloud dashboards via ONVIF bridges, extending asset life while unlocking AI capabilities. Vendors that automate bandwidth throttling and AES-256 video encryption differentiate in risk-averse markets.
By Facilities: K-12 Growth Closes Gap with Higher Education Dominance
Higher education captured 42.19% Education Security market share in 2025 as sprawling campuses and dormitories require layered access control and indoor gun-detection sensors. Universities integrate safety systems with learning-management software, parking controls, and research-lab perimeter locks, creating complex, multi-site deployments that favor enterprise vendors. Tuskegee University鈥檚 November 2025 deployment of Honeywell AI-enabled access control illustrates how legacy facilities can leapfrog into edge analytics without wholesale rewiring.
Primary and secondary schools are forecast to surge at a 10.66% CAGR, propelled by STOP grants and state-mandated entry-point hardening. Vestibule retrofits, visitor-management kiosks, and automated lockdown buttons dominate RFPs. Districts bundle security with social-emotional learning budgets, financing behavioral-threat assessment teams that contract external psychologists. Vendors targeting rural schools emphasize cellular gateways and battery-backed edge recorders that operate during power outages. Other educational facilities-vocational institutes, tutoring centers-lag due to smaller budgets but represent a white-space play for low-cost cloud video kits.

Geography Analysis
The Education Security market continues to anchor its highest revenue in North America, where USD 156 million in combined federal STOP and FEMA block grants underwrote nearly 4,000 school projects during 2025. Urban districts in California and New York redeployed a portion of bond issuances toward AI video upgrades, tightening procurement timelines. Canadian provinces replicated grant mechanisms, accelerating cross-border standardization of VMS encryption and data-retention policies. Mexico鈥檚 Secretariat of Public Education piloted biometric-free object detection in 15 federal schools, catalyzing demand for GDPR-aligned solutions in Latin America.
Asia-Pacific remains the fastest-growing Education Security market, with governments bundling security infrastructure into e-learning and digital-literacy budgets. China鈥檚 Safe Campus decree mandates AI-enabled video in all primary and secondary schools by 2027, ensuring multi-year tailwinds for domestic camera manufacturers. India鈥檚 Vidya Raksha program channels state and federal funds to install visitor-management kiosks and electronic locks, while Singapore applies its SafeSchools@SG blueprint across public and private institutions. Japan鈥檚 Ministry of Education issued guidance in late 2025 requiring universities to segment OT from IT networks, spurring sales of cybersecurity appliances.
Europe鈥檚 adoption rate sits between North America鈥檚 maturity and Asia-Pacific鈥檚 expansion. GDPR compliance tempers rollouts that rely on biometrics, favoring privacy-preserving analytics. The United Kingdom鈥檚 impending Martyn鈥檚 Law compels evacuation-notification integrations, pushing universities to replace manual PA systems with cloud-triggered messaging that synchronizes with local constabularies. Southern European economies leverage EU resilience-fund grants to retrofit 1960s-era school buildings with IP cameras and reinforced entry vestibules. Scandinavia experiments with AI-driven crowd-density alerts in university commons to pre-empt harassment and vandalism.

Competitive Landscape
Global integrators, regional guarding firms, cloud-native start-ups, and component manufacturers collide in a moderately concentrated Education Security market. Allied Universal鈥檚 acquisition spree, capped by G4S, enables bundled guarding, design-build, and managed SOC services that appeal to districts lacking in-house expertise. Motorola Solutions integrates Rave Mobile Safety鈥檚 mass-notification platform with its radio hardware, allowing seamless voice-to-text alerts across handhelds and smartphones. Bosch, Axis Communications, and Hanwha Vision position privacy-compliant AI analytics as differentiators for GDPR-governed tenders.
Cloud-native disruptors, Verkada, Kisi, Genea, expand via SaaS licensing that converts five-year capex cycles into annual opex, burning down barriers for small districts. They add native API hooks that embed camera events into learning-management systems, streamlining alert workflows. Hikvision and Dahua dominate hardware in Asia-Pacific, leveraging domestic manufacturing cost advantages, yet face procurement bans in several Western markets over cybersecurity concerns. Johnson Controls鈥 OpenBlue and Cisco鈥檚 Meraki ecosystems lock institutions into vertically integrated stacks, trading ease of integration for vendor dependence.
Technology roadmaps pivot on AI inference at the edge, cross-camera tracking without PII, and Zero Trust network controls. Vendors race to attain ISO 27001 and SOC 2 certifications to calm privacy watchdogs. ESG-linked bonds push universities to select suppliers that can quantify carbon savings from cloud video versus on-premise servers, adding sustainability to RFP scoring. M&A is set to intensify as incumbents buy niche AI algorithm houses to fill portfolio gaps, while start-ups aggregate into platform roll-ups to reach global scale.
